Warning Signs You Need Stucco Water Damage Repair

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ore these warning signs, they’re not just cosmetic issues, but a sign of a potentially larger problem.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ors in your home can be a sign of water damage or mold growth. Don’t wait, call us today to schedule an inspection and get to the bottom of the issue.

Water Stains or Discoloration

Water stains or discoloration on your walls or ceilings can be a sign of water damage or leaks. We’ll work closely with you to identify the source of the issue and develop a customized repair plan.

Cracked or Bulging Stucco

Cracked or bulging stucco can be a sign of water damage or structural issues. Don’t wait, call us today to schedule an inspection and get to the bottom of the issue.

Increased Energy Bills

Increased energy bills can be a sign of air leaks or insulation issues, which can be caused by water damage. We’ll work closely with you to identify the source of the issue and develop a customized repair plan.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or structural issues. Don’t wait, call us today to schedule an inspection and get to the bottom of the issue.

Peeling or Flaking Paint

Peeling or flaking paint can be a sign of water damage or moisture issues. We’ll work closely with you to identify the source of the issue and develop a customized repair plan.

Stucco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a single area Yes No You can fix it yourself with a patch kit or some basic repairs.
Large-scale water damage or flooding No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ure a thorough and long-lasting fix.
Structural damage or cracks in stucco No Yes This needs a professional assessment and repair to ensure your home’s structural integrity.
Water damage in a high-traffic area No Yes This needs specialized equipment and techniques to ensure a safe and efficient repair.
Water damage with mold or mildew growth No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ure a safe and effective removal of mold and mildew.
Water damage with electrical or plumbing issues No Yes This needs a professional assessment and repair to ensure your home’s electrical and plumbing systems are safe and functioning properly.
